HORRY COUNTY, S.C. (WBTW) -- Nearly 2,500 Myrtle Beach voters cast their ballots early for Tuesday's municipal election, statistics from the South Carolina Election Commission show.
Early voting started Oct. 20 and ended on Oct. 31. The numbers show that 39,158 South Carolina voters participated in early voting across the Palmetto State.
In total, 3,338 Horry County voters cast their ballots early. The city of Myrtle Beach, whose election includes council members and mayor, makes up a majority of those with 2,473 votes.
